What is the band gap of Cl12O4P4?
Cl12O4P4 has a DFT-computed band gap of 4.47–5.34 eV across 8 reported structures.
Is Cl12O4P4 a metal, semiconductor, or insulator?
With a wide band gap up to 5.34 eV it is an insulator / wide-band-gap material.
Is Cl12O4P4 thermodynamically stable?
Yes — Cl12O4P4 sits on the convex hull (energy above hull 0 eV/atom), i.e. on hull (stable).
How many polymorphs of Cl12O4P4 are known?
8 structures of Cl12O4P4 are reported across 3 databases, spanning 2 distinct space groups.
